
2020 EXIM Bank Virtual Annual Conference
We are excited to announce that EXIM will be hosting this year’s annual conference in a virtual format from September 9-11, 2020.
We remain committed to the theme of EXIM’s 2020 Annual Conference – Keeping America Strong: Empowering U.S. Businesses and Workers to Compete Globally – and look forward to working with all of you to accomplish this goal.
